Honeyberries are a naturally existing member of the honeysuckle family. They are often referred to as 'haskap' ('honeyberry') which comes from their Japanese name 'Haskappu', which translates as 'little present on the end of the branch'. They have been cherished in Japan for decades and known as the 'berry of longevity' or 'berry of long life' due to their exceptional nutrition. The honeyberry has 2 to 3 times more antioxidants than the other soft fruits and 4 times more anthocyanins which are super super healthy and support the body in many ways.
